LOCATION SERVICES FOR WIRELESS COMMUNICATION DEVICES

    Abstract: Aspects relate to location services in a wireless communication network. A first wireless communication device may send capability information to the network indicating that the first wireless communication device supports a location services protocol but does not support location services notifications. Upon receiving this capability information, the network may refrain from performing a privacy check procedure directed to the first wireless communication device. As another example, the network may refrain from performing a privacy check procedure directed to the first wireless communication device based on a determination that the first wireless communication device performs a relay function (or otherwise does not support location services notifications or user interaction). As yet another example, the network may determine, based on a privacy profile of the first wireless communication device, that the first wireless communication device is a type of device that is not associated with privacy checks.

    Detecting a change to relay device protocol data unit session configuration

    Abstract: Aspects relate to a relay device detecting a change in a protocol data unit (PDU) session configuration that the relay device has established for a user equipment (UE) that accesses a network via the relay device. Upon detecting this change, the relay device signals an indication of the change to the UE. Aspects also relate to UE that is connected to a relay device and that reselects an interworking function (e.g., a non-3rd Generation Partnership Project interworking function (N3IWF)). In some examples, the UE receives an indication from the relay device that a serving relay PDU session configuration has changed and, in response, the UE selects a new interworking function.

    Techniques for sidelink assisted device association

    Abstract: Methods, systems, and devices for wireless communications are described. A cellular user equipment (C-UE) and vehicle UE (V-UE) may perform a discovery process. The C-UE and the V-UE may exchange identification and location information. One of the UEs may communicate the identification information of one or both of the UEs to a base station or a sidelink wireless device. The base station and the sidelink wireless device may be co-located. Based on the identification information of the C-UE and the V-UE, the base station may determine that the C-UE and the V-UE are co-located, and the base station may perform downlink transmissions based on the determined co-location.

    Techniques for broadcasting flight information for unmanned aerial vehicles

    Abstract: Methods, systems, and devices for wireless communications are described. A wireless device may receive a broadcast remote identification (BRID) message from a unmanned aerial vehicle (UAV), where the BRID message may include an identity of the UAV. The wireless device may identify UAV information associated with the UAV based on the UAV ID. In some cases, the wireless device may be configured with information that enables the identification of the UAV information. In other cases, the wireless device may request the UAV information from a network entity, such as a UAV flight management system (UFMS), which provides the requested UAV information. In some examples, the UFMS may request the UAV information from an unmanned aerial system (UAS) service supplier (USS) based on the BRID information. Upon identifying the UAV information, the wireless device may broadcast the UAV information to manned aerial vehicles, thereby indicating a presence of the UAV.

    Quality of service support for sidelink relay service

    Abstract: Methods, systems, and devices for wireless communications are described. A first user equipment (UE) (e.g., a relay UE) may establish a relay connection for routing communications between a network entity (e.g., a base station) and a second UE (e.g., a remote UE). The relay connection may include a sidelink connection and an access link connection. The remote UE may transmit a request to the network entity via the relay UE. The request may include a relay service code associated with the sidelink connection, as well as a request for quality of service (QoS) support for the relay connection. Based on the request, the network entity may determine a QoS configuration for the relay connection. The network entity may indicate the QoS configuration to the UEs via the relay connection. The UEs may adjust parameters of the relay connection to meet the specifications of the QoS configuration.
